Aechelon Technology, Inc. is a leading producer of 3D simulator content, including Geospecific visual/sensor databases and realistic 3D models. We seek people who share our passion for real-time computer graphics and commitment to our mission of helping make our Nation’s pilots safer. We will give you a chance to work with some of the most talented people in the graphics industry. 


We are looking for a Software Engineering Manager to lead a team of skilled engineers building high-performance tools and systems that support our production pipelines, real-time rendering engines, and simulation platforms. This role requires

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ES:


  • Lead, mentor, and grow a team of software engineers working on simulation tools, pipeline automation, and visualization systems.
  • Oversee project planning, prioritization, execution, and delivery across multiple concurrent initiatives.
  • Collaborate with senior leadership to define engineering roadmaps and technical strategy.
  • Foster a culture of technical excellence, accountability, and continuous improvement.
  • Drive best practices in software architecture, code quality, testing, and documentation.
  • Work closely with artists, QA, and product teams to ensure tools and pipelines meet evolving production needs.
  • Identify and mitigate technical risks early in the development lifecycle.
  • Manage performance reviews, hiring, and career development for direct reports.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:


  • 5+ years of professional software engineering experience.
  • Strong proficiency in C++ and Python, including experience developing tools for real-time graphics or simulation environments.
  • Proven track record managing successful technical projects in complex systems (e.g. simulation, gaming, or VFX).
  • Deep understanding of the software development lifecycle, agile principles, and source control tools (e.g., Git, Perforce).
  • Excellent problem-solving, communication, and organizational skills.
  • Comfortable navigating the balance between technical depth and high-level planning.
  • Must be a U.S. citizen or have authorization to work with export-controlled technology.

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:


  • Experience developing plugins, tools, or automation for 2D/3D content creation tools such as Maya, Photoshop, or Houdini.
  • Familiarity with real-time graphics pipelines, rendering systems, or image generators.
  • Background in graphics, simulation, gaming, or VFX.
  • Exposure to GIS tools like QGIS, ArcMap, or Google Earth Enterprise.

SUPERVISORY REQUIREMENTS:


  • 2+ years in a team leadership or management role.

REQUIRED EDUCATION:


  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field.
